I have two bars that came with my kites stock in 2007 and this year I upgraded both bars to the 2009 chicken loop and saftey system. I noticed after installing it on both bars that all of my kites tended to stall out at full power and after investigating it a little I realized that when I would sheet in to full power the kite would stall out becase the new 09 main line added about 8 or 9 inches to the front lines. All I had to do was add some 9 inch pigtails to the back lines and problem solved. Didnt know where to post this but thought it might be helpful if anyone else did the upgrade and is having problems.                     -Josef

I got both upgrade kits from A local shop and followed the directions here on ther forum and it went really smooth but both bars then had problems stalling out the kites because the front lines were then too long. But after i added the pigtails on the rear lines the problem was solved. But i guess if you didnt mind shortening that centerline you could just re-tie the knot to make the front lines shorter to solve the problem too they would both work. And both of my bars are the 2007 and I upgraded them no problem but well have to wait and see if it wears them prematurely.

Good to see that the upgrade went OK, It sounds stupid, put it is always difficult to make every thing 100% compatible with the bars, all the sizes of Trix and Sonic and Vsonic from 06, should be more or less good.

For sure you can shorten the depower line, but what is better of course is to adjust the kite, instead of adding pig tails you can also shorten the A-KPO bridle, take a look at the video I posted:
